Hi team,

Before I hand off the 3.2 release, please note the humidity sensor drift reported on Verdana controllers in the Elmbrook trial site. Drift exceeds 4% after roughly ten days of continuous operation; firmware 3.2.1 adds an automatic recalibration cycle every 72 hours. Support should advise growers to install 3.2.1 and trigger a manual recalibration once. The hotfix bundle must be verified before distribution, so I'm including the signing key used for the 3.2.1 packages below.

release key, fahof-yagap: bky3_m5d

Summary: Corventa Retail is writing down slow-moving stock of the Pellow appliance range across all branches. Total charge: approximately 480k, booked this quarter.

Actions:
- Freeze new Pellow orders immediately.
- Clear remaining units via the markdown schedule; no ad-hoc pricing.
- Report residual counts to regional ops by the 10th.
- Do not discuss the charge externally before results are published.

Questions go through your regional controller, not head office. The write-down is tied to the plans stated below.

internal memo for kajep-tawip: The renewal with Holaelix Group closes at $10 million a year, 5 percent below the last contract. Project Wenael slips by two quarters because of the tooling delay.

Handover: ExamGate queue at Thornbury Assessments. Retry worker rotated off shared creds; now uses per-service tokens, 12h expiry. Dead-letter queue is encrypted at rest as of last sprint. Open item: audit log gaps during failover, ticket filed. Security review of the token rotation path still pending. All access requests and review sign-off route through:

approver of tawip-fahog = Holath Druwyn

## Changelog — Pixelhaven Uploader v4.2

Defaults changed for EXIF scrubbing. Previously the scrubber stripped GPS tags only; it now removes all metadata blocks by default, including camera serials and timestamps. Support: customers asking why photo timestamps vanish are hitting this change, not a bug. Opt-out exists per workspace but requires an admin flag. No action needed for existing tickets filed before the release. The new defaults are as follows.

settings of fahag-haduf:
[ulaox]
port = 8443
region = south-2
host = ulaox.lumiccorp.internal
timeout_ms = 500
retries = 8